Similar Listings
2008 Mustang Engine Computer Control Module ECU 132K Miles OE - LKQ451832348
2008 Civic Engine Computer Control Module ECU 132K Miles OE - LKQ399605114
2008 Impreza Engine Computer Control Module ECU 156K Miles OE - LKQ393820658
2008 Impreza Engine Computer Control Module ECU 159K Miles OE - LKQ436266178
2008 Impreza Engine Computer Control Module ECU 108K Miles OE - LKQ451929547
2008 Grand Prix Engine Computer Control Module ECU 132K Miles OE - LKQ365378019
2008 Sienna Engine Computer Control Module ECU 132K Miles OE - LKQ419715960
2008 Ford Focus Engine Computer Control Module ECU 132K Miles OE - LKQ436427346